Equity Report Cards

These report cards will help firms track their compliance with key equity trading rules related to CAT, Best Execution Outside-of-the-Inside, Market Order Timeliness, Trade Reporting and Reg NMS trade throughs.

Firm QMRC Summary Scorecard
The Firm Summary Scorecard provides an overview of certain performance and comparison statistics from each of the active individual report cards in one specific location. The Scorecard supplies data available in the respective report cards for the current month and the preceding month.

Best Execution Outside-of-the-Inside Report Card
The Best Execution Outside-of-the-Inside Report Card is a monthly status report detailing the number of transactions in which your firm participated that apparently involved a customer or a customer of another broker dealer who received a price that was outside of the inside market. 

Contra Executing Firm 20 Minute Compliance Report Card
The Contra Executing Firm 20 Minute Compliance report card (formerly known as the Executing Firm ACT Compliance Report Card and the Executing Firm NASDAQ Market Center (Compliance report card) is a monthly status report that provides information on transactions in which a firm failed, as the Contra Firm to accept / decline / compare trades within 20 minutes after execution, in apparent violation of FINRA Rules 7230A(b) and/or 7330(b). It provides information about the number of trades that were accepted / declined / compared within 20 minutes of execution along with the number of trades that were accepted / declined / compared greater than 20 minutes after execution time, as well as the percentage of those trades to total trades executed.

Contra Reporting Firm 20 Minute Compliance Report Card
The Contra Reporting Firm 20 Minute Compliance report card (formerly known as the Reporting Firm ACT Compliance report card Detail Data and the Reporting Firm NASDAQ Market Center (Compliance report card) is a monthly status report that provides information on transactions in which a firm failed, as the Contra Firm, to accept / decline / compare trades within 20 minutes after execution, in apparent violation of FINRA Rules 7230A(b) and 7330(b). It provides information about the number of trades that were accepted / declined / compared within 20 minutes of execution, along with the number of trades that were accepted / declined / compared greater than 20 minutes after execution time, as well as the percentage of those trades to total trades executed.

Executing Firm 10 Second Compliance Report Card
This monthly report card provides a status report for trades where the market participant is identified as the executing firm. The report contains counts of marked and unmarked late trades, as well as the percentage of marked and unmarked late trades to total trades reported. 

Market Order Timeliness Report Card
The Market Order Timeliness (MOT) Report Card is a monthly status report based upon data reported to OATS detailing the number of customer market orders executed by your firm in NMS securities that were delayed in receiving a full execution in possible violation of both rules regarding full and prompt execution of customer market orders and the Best Execution rule. 

Market Order Timeliness Statistical Report
The Market Order Timeliness Statistical Report is a monthly status report based upon firm-reported data detailing the number of customer market orders executed by your firm in NMS securities and classifying these orders based on time to execute. 

OATS Compliance Daily Report Card
The OATS report card will contain all daily OATS statistics for the prior month, along with industry and peer group comparisons and detail data.

OATS Compliance Monthly Report Card
This report card provides, on a monthly basis, the number and percentage of late submissions to the Order Audit Trail System (OATS), out-of-sequence events, unmatched execution reports, unmatched NASDAQ Execution System route reports, unmatched inter-firm route reports, unmatched inter-firm routes received, and unrepaired repairable rejected order events. This report card also allows users to drill down to view daily OATS information.

Reporting Firm 10 Second Compliance Report Card
This monthly report card provides a status report for trades where the market participant is identified as the reporting firm. The report contains counts of marked and unmarked late trades, as well as the percentage of marked and unmarked late trades to total trades reported. 

Reg NMS Trade Through Report Card
The Reg NMS Trade Through Report Card details the transactions in NMS securities that your firm reports to a Trade Reporting Facility or to FINRA’s Alternative Display Facility at a price that traded through at least one protected best bid or offer at execution. The report card includes a rolling six months’ worth of data, allowing firms to monitor trends of this activity over time.
